Is monsoon messing with your skin? Here’s how to fix it
Monsoon Skincare

Is monsoon messing with your skin? Here’s how to fix it

From humidity and clogged pores to random breakouts and unexpected dullness, your skin truly feels everything this monsoon. It’s not just the rain that’s in the air; there’s excess moisture, pollution, and bacteria too. So if your skin has been moodier than usual lately, you’re not alone.

What’s the good news? You can give your skin exactly what it needs: balance, repair, and comfort. Let’s decode the real monsoon skin challenges and how to create a ritual that helps your skin feel better, not worse, this season.

Why Monsoon wreaks havoc on your skin:

  • Excess humidity traps sweat and oil, leading to breakouts.

  • Sudden temperature drops can make skin dull and sensitive.

  • Rainwater and pollution create a breeding ground for irritation and fungal infections.

  • Your usual skincare might feel too heavy or too light.

That’s why your skin needs mindful monsoon skincare that adapts to the season.

Swap Thick Creams for Lightweight Moisturiser.

During the rains, your skin doesn’t need heavy occlusive creams. It needs hydration that feels like air but works like therapy.

  • Go for lightweight gel moisturisers or cloud creams.

  • Look for ingredients like Hyaluronic acid, Ceramides, and rice extracts.

  • These ingredients lock in moisture without suffocating your pores.

Break Up With Harsh Scrubs.

Scrubs might feel satisfying, but they can wreck your barrier during humid months. What your skin needs is a gentle exfoliation that respects your sensitivity.

  • Use enzyme-based exfoliators that target dead skin without causing micro-tears.

  • Look for Matcha, Koji rice, or Azuki beans; they’re gentle and deeply effective.

  • This helps prevent congestion, whiteheads, and uneven texture that spike in monsoon.

Cleanse but Don’t Over-Cleanse.

Feeling the urge to wash your face again and again? Resist it.

  • Over-cleansing can dry out and confuse your skin.

  • Choose a powder-to-foam face wash with probiotics or rice enzymes.

  • It balances your skin microbiome while lifting off impurities.

Your Skin Still Needs SPF. Yes, Even On Cloudy Days.

This is the most ignored but also the most essential monsoon skincare tip.

  • UVA rays still penetrate through clouds.

  • Not using SPF? That’s a free pass to pigmentation, dullness, and premature aging.

  • Go for a hybrid sunscreen that hydrates and protects without leaving a white cast.

Breakouts? Blame the Weather and Treat Them Smartly.

Increased oil, sweat, and moisture = acne playground.

  • Don’t layer 5 different spot treatments.

  • Instead, use a serum with niacinamide, tranexamic acid, and salicylic acid.

  • These ingredients clarify, soothe, and reduce marks without over-drying.

Your skin barrier is your BFF! Protect it at all costs.

The weather weakens your barrier. It’s why your skin feels itchy, patchy, or inflamed.

  • Use products that include Cica, Exosomes, and Probiotic ferments.

  • These repair deep within and boost resilience.

  • Think of them as monsoon insurance for your skin.

Nighttime is Repair Time.

Make your PM routine your recovery ritual. Let your skin exhale.

  • Try a sleep mask with Fermented rice, Vitamin C, or Sake.

  • This calms inflammation, fades tans, and boosts overnight repair.

  • Use 2-3 times a week for best results.

FAQs

1. Do I need to reapply sunscreen even if I’m indoors during monsoon?
Yes. Indoor lighting and screens can also emit UV rays. If you sit near windows or are exposed to blue light for hours, reapplication is key.

2. Can I skip moisturiser during humid weather?
No. Your skin still needs hydration. Just switch to lightweight, non-comedogenic moisturisers with ceramides or rice extract.

3. How often should I exfoliate in the monsoon?
 2–3 times a week max. Use enzyme- or acid-based exfoliants, scrubs are a no-no during this season.

4. Why is my skin oilier during the rains?
Humidity makes your skin overcompensate for water loss by producing more sebum. Balance it with the right cleanser and light hydration.
